Frozen Rotor Method

The frozen rotor method is a technique used in ANSYS Fluent to simulate the rotating motion of components within a pump, such as impellers and rotors. By "freezing" the motion of these components in the simulation, engineers can analyze the flow behavior and performance of the pump under steady-state conditions. This method is particularly useful for centrifugal pumps, where the rotation of the impeller plays a crucial role in generating the fluid flow.
